app上架前是否需要客户量
在移动互联网时代,App已经成为了人们生活中必不可少的一部分。对于开发者来说,将自己的App上架到应用商店是一个非常重要的环节。但是,在上架之前,是否需要一定的客户量呢?这个问题的答案并不是简单的“是”或“否”,需要从多个方面来考虑。首先,从应用商店的角度来看,客户量并不是必须的条件。应用商店的目的...
2023-12-11 围观 : 0次
网页封装是将网页应用程序打包成安卓应用程序的过程。它是一种将网页内容转化为原生应用程序的方法,旨在提高用户体验和应用性能。本文将介绍网页封装的原理和详细步骤。
一、网页封装的原理
网页封装的原理是将网页应用程序封装成安卓应用程序。封装过程中,需要使用一些工具和技术,包括:
1. WebView控件:WebView是Android中的一个控件,它可以显示网页内容。在网页封装中,我们可以使用WebView控件来加载网页内容。
2. Android SDK:Android SDK是Android开发工具包,它提供了许多工具和API,可以用来开发Android应用程序。
3. Java语言:Java是一种广泛使用的编程语言,它是Android应用程序开发的主要语言。
4. HTML、CSS和JavaScript:HTML、CSS和JavaScript是网页开发的主要技术,它们可以用来创建网页应用程序。
二、网页封装的步骤
下面是网页封装的详细步骤:
1. 创建一个Android项目
首先,我们需要使用Android Studio创建一个新的Android项目。在创建项目的过程中,我们需要选择一个适当的应用程序模板,例如空模板或基于网页的模板。
2. 添加WebView控件
在Android项目中,我们需要添加一个WebView控件,以便可以在应用程序中加载网页内容。我们可以在Activity中添加WebView控件,或者在布局文件中添加WebView控件。
3. 加载网页内容
一旦我们已经添加了WebView控件,我们就可以使用WebView控件来加载网页内容。我们可以通过WebView控件的loadUrl()方法来加载网页内容,或者使用loadData()方法来加载HTML内容。
4. 设置WebView控件属性
在加载网页内容之前,我们需要设置一些WebView控件的属性,以确保网页内容可以正确地显示。例如,我们可以设置WebView控件的缩放比例、JavaScript支持、缓存模式、网络状态等等。
5. 添加网页交互功能
在网页封装中,我们通常需要添加一些网页交互功能,以提高用户体验。例如,我们可以添加网页前进、后退、刷新、分享、收藏等功能。
6. 打包应用程序
一旦我们已经完成了网页封装的所有步骤,我们就可以使用Android Studio将应用程序打包成APK文件。APK文件是Android应用程序的安装包,可以在Android设备上安装和运行。
三、网页封装的优缺点
网页封装有一些优点和缺点,如下所示:
1. 优点
网页封装可以快速地将网页应用程序转化为安卓应用程序,不需要重新编写代码。
网页封装可以提高用户体验和应用程序性能,因为它可以将网页内容转化为原生应用程序。
网页封装可以降低开发成本,因为它可以重用现有的网页代码和资源。
2. 缺点
网页封装可能会导致应用程序的安全性问题,因为它可能会暴露网页代码和资源。
网页封装可能会导致应用程序的可维护性问题,因为它可能需要频繁地更新网页内容和代码。
网页封装可能会导致应用程序的性能问题,因为它可能需要加载大量的网页内容和资源。
总之,网页封装是一种将网页应用程序转化为安卓应用程序的方法,它可以提高用户体验和应用程序性能,但也可能会导致安全性、可维护性和性能问题。在使用网页封装时,我们应该权衡其优缺点,选择适当的方法来开发应用程序。
在移动互联网时代,App已经成为了人们生活中必不可少的一部分。对于开发者来说,将自己的App上架到应用商店是一个非常重要的环节。但是,在上架之前,是否需要一定的客户量呢?这个问题的答案并不是简单的“是”或“否”,需要从多个方面来考虑。首先,从应用商店的角度来看,客户量并不是必须的条件。应用商店的目的...
根据360手机助手的官方说明,APP上架360手机助手需要经过以下几个步骤:1. 注册并认证开发者账号,提供真实有效的联系方式和资质证明,如营业执照、软著等;2. 创建软件,上传APK文件,填写应用基本信息,如名称、分类、介绍、图标、截图等;3. 提交应用资质信息,如电子版权证书、ICP备案证明、承...
个人开发者在将自己的App上架到应用商店时,往往会遇到一些问题,其中一个常见的问题就是是否需要营业执照。这个问题的答案并不是一成不变的,而是取决于不同的应用商店和国家地区的规定。首先,我们需要明确一点:营业执照是一种企业法人的证明,个人开发者并不需要营业执照。但是,在某些情况下,应用商店可能会要求上...
开发一款app并且在苹果商店上架需要经过以下步骤:1.确定app的目标和功能在开发app之前,需要明确app的目标和功能。这包括确定app的定位、目标用户、功能特点和体验感受等,这些都是开发app的基础。2.选择开发平台和技术选择开发平台和技术是开发app的重要一步。开发人员可以选择原生开发、混合开...
自己设计的App上架需要的费用因各种因素而异,包括应用程序的类型、功能和复杂性。在本文中,我们将介绍上架一个App的基本原理和可能的费用。首先,为了将一个App上架到应用商店,开发者需要一个开发者账户。Apple的开发者账户需要每年支付99美元的费用,而Google Play的开发者账户则需要一次性...